			<title>Increased Home Sales & Volume - 2010 vs. 2009 YTD - Napa County</title>
			<link>http://www.ingridowen.com/blog.html?ID=14</link>
			<guid>http://www.ingridowen.com/blog.html?ID=14</guid>
			<pubDate>Tue, 03 Aug 2010 12:41:00 -0700</pubDate>
			<description>Some good news with home sales for the 1st half of 2010. There is a 13% increase in number of sales and 11% increase in dollar volume compared to 1st half of 2009. Last year, in comparing 2009 to 2008, we saw a 38% increase in the number of sales, however only a 1% increase in dollar volume-mainly due to the big drop in prices &amp;amp; increased activity in the lower end market. 			<title>Federal Tax Credits Expiring on 4/30 - Pending Home Sales Up</title>
			<link>http://www.ingridowen.com/blog.html?ID=11</link>
			<guid>http://www.ingridowen.com/blog.html?ID=11</guid>
			<pubDate>Sun, 11 Apr 2010 21:26:00 -0700</pubDate>
			<description>Three weeks remain to get in contract on a home by 4/30(must close by 6/30) and take advantage of the federal tax credits - &#36;8,000 1st time homebuyer tax credit and the &#36;6,500 repeat/move up tax credit. In addition, California state government is offering a tax credit for new home purchase and 1st time homebuyer - 5% of the purchase price with a maximum of &#36;10,000 credit.
